March 11, 2004 was a normal working day for me, although there were and number of dignitaries from the Government and Cambior here to witness the fes�vi�es. During the daily "morning mee�ng," final instruc�ons were given by the Mine Manager to the General Foreman, Senior Engineer and Superintendents. Everyone was in a celebratory mood and at the same �me focused on the fes�vi�es.
The daily mine and Mill feed planning of a 24/7 opera�on made a special impression on me as a "young engineer" during that period.
RGM influenced my life from day 1 when I was here. I was introduced to a very different work culture than what we were generally used to in Suriname at that �me. We had set deadlines that we had to meet daily, weekly and monthly. To meet the deadlines you had to work not only hard, but also smart. We also learned then to always take "wastes" out of our processes and thereby con�nuously op�mize the processes. I took these behavioral pa�erns with me and s�ll apply them to my professional and private life.
I was then a Junior Mine Engineer and worked at Mine Engineering.
Our most recent Life of Mine plan indicates that we will con�nue to produce for about 10 more years, so for many young employees a good star�ng point to make a career at RGM. If we look at what's happening lately, Zijin is working on improving our mining equipment and also plans to increase explora�on efforts. I expect that in the future Zijin will con�nue to invest in our mining fleet, in the Mill, explora�on and human-capital in order to further op�mize and increase RGM's gold produc�on and "Life of Mine."

Women’s Day 2024 at RGM #Inspire
Inclusion
In the RGM organiza�on, tradi�onally considered a male-dominated environment, we are proud to have over 200 women ac�vely contribu�ng to our mining opera�ons on a daily basis. As we celebrate
“FInterna�onal Women’s Day this year, we took the opportunity to speak with some of our colleagues working in our mines, to share their experience in light of this year’s theme: "Inspire Inclusion."
rom a young age, I dreamed of driving a haul truck. My mother told me then that it was only for men, but I pursued my dream anyway. Before working at Rosebel, I drove 12-wheeler �mber trucks, so I already had experience opera�ng heavy equipment. However, I learned a lot through my work at Rosebel. I always feel included in the group. The night shi� can be challenging at �mes, but the men in the team encourage me to be tough. Working with the men here at Rosebel is enjoyable and pleasant.”

Barge Rescue Opera�on was successful
No one no�ced anything. But it was a close call, or the Mill would have been out of opera�on for several days. Thanks to the hard work behind the scenes, everything is going smoothly. The barge, which houses the pumps supplying water to the Mill, was par�ally submerged due to a leakage. Ac�on had to be taken quickly. If the machines were to take in water, it would spell disaster not only for the Mill but also for our company. The cause? "One of the pumps was leaking water, causing water to con�nuously enter," explains Mitchell Vrede, Mill Opera�ons Trainer. During a daily inspec�on, it was already evident that something was amiss with the barge. The crusher supervisor immediately reported this. From March 3rd to 6th, there was a concerted effort to keep the barge afloat.
This rescue opera�on was crucial, Mitchell further explains. "The water we use for the Mill mainly comes from the reclaim pond. Without water, we would have to shut down the Mill. If the barge sank further, we would also lose the machines. That would be an even greater loss."
"It was all hands on deck," Mitchell says. Thanks to the dedica�on of colleagues from Mill Maintenance, Mill Electrical, Surface Support, and Mill Opera�ons, this work was completed. The first step was to remove excess water from all parts of the barge. A�er that, the pumps were checked to ensure they were s�ll fully func�onal.
According to Mitchell, the work faced some challenges, such as the absence of a crane. But the teams ul�mately managed to rescue the barge.
